IGMP Proxy Configuration Summary Use the IGMP Proxy Configuration Summary page to display proxy interface configurations by interface. You must have configured at least one router interface configured before data displays on this page. To display the page, click IP Multicast > IGMP > Proxy Interface > Configuration Summary in the tree view. Figure 12-31. IGMP Proxy Configuration Summary The IGMP Proxy Configuration Summary page displays the following fields: • Interface - Displays the interface on which IGMP proxy is enabled. There can be only one IGMP Proxy interface. • IP Address - The IP address of the IGMP Proxy interface. • Subnet Mask - The subnet mask for the IP address of the IGMP Proxy interface. • Admin Mode - The administrative status of IGMP Proxy on the selected interface. • Operational Mode - The operational state of IGMP Proxy interface. • Number of Groups - The current number of multicast group entries for the IGMP Proxy interface in the cache table. • Version - The version of IGMP configured on the IGMP Proxy interface.
